Demi Color in 30 minutes: what I’m actually doing (and why it matters)
Demi Color (Not a permanent) is a deposit-focused color service. I’m not trying to aggressively lift you lighter. I’m focused on tone, gray blending, and that clean, light-catching shine that makes black and brown hair look rich instead of flat.

Demi also sits in that middle ground of semi permanent and permanent hair color. Semi permanent hair dyes can fade fast and sometimes don’t give enough gray blending. Permanent color holds longer but can create a sharper regrowth line and a bigger maintenance commitment. Demi perm hair color is often the “I want my hair to look done, but I don’t want drama later” option.
Quick clarity: Demi Color is designed for tone, shine, and gray blending, not dramatic lightening. If you’re chasing a major lift, we’ll talk about a different plan.

Is demi perm hair color right for you, or do you need something stronger?
Demi Color (Not a permanent) is a great match if you want your black or brown to look richer, you’re seeing grays and want a softer blend, or you want to correct an off-tone without committing to permanent color right away. It’s also a practical add-on when you need color the same day as a relaxer.
It’s not the right tool for big lifts or a dramatic lightening change. If you’re trying to go significantly lighter, demi won’t get you there by itself. I’d rather tell you that upfront than chase something your hair won’t love.
